C Mount Lens

Theia Technologies has expanded its line of ultra wide angle, no distortion, megapixel lenses with a new C mount lens model, the MY110. The lens provides up to 120 degrees horizontal field of view, with no greater than 2 percent barrel distortion. The supplier has leveraged its patented Linear Optical Technology platform to optically correct the barrel distortion typical of other wide lenses, keeping straight lines straight without the use of software. The 120-degree wide field of view enables coverage of more area with one camera, reducing bandwidth and storage requirements. Available in both auto and manual iris versions, the lens is IR corrected and can be used on Day/Night, as well as on standard video cameras, to focus crisply in both visible and near Infrared (IR) light without having to re-focus the camera. Single-Channel Video Encoder

Bosch Security Systems Inc. has introduced a single-channel video encoder that transforms existing analog cameras into powerful automated detectors. The encoder delivers H.264 compressed video and has a built-in hardware accelerator for Intelligent Video Analysis (IVA) functionality. The VIP-X1XF encoder is capable of transmitting two independent high-resolution video streams at 25/30 images per second over IP networks. The encoder's H.264 compression reduces network load by up to 30 percent compared to conventional compression technologies. The video content analysis software, IVA 4.0, is embedded in the encoders, so they can autonomously detect suspicious behavior, such as loitering, idle objects, object removal and line crossing. Vari-Focal Lens Line

Tamron USA Inc. has developed two models of a 1/3-inch format 3.0-8mm F/1.0 Vari-Focal lens that are IR-corrected while supporting 650 TV-line resolution performance. Model 13VM308ASIRII features a manual iris; while the 13VG308ASIRII features a DC auto iris). By employing the latest optical system using an Aspherical element and an LD (Low Dispersion) glass element, the lenses deliver high- quality images with horizontal resolution of more than 650 TV lines. Other features include clear images without color smear by minimizing chromatic aberration; fast F/1.0 maximum aperture; near-infrared corrected lens to match Day/ Night cameras; and a compact design. Video Synopsis Software

BriefCam Ltd.'s Video Synopsis is a proprietary image-processing technology that creates synopses of original full-length surveillance videos. The software provides a complete representation of all events occurring during hours of video footage in a condensed clip as short as a few minutes in length. The synopsis is made possible by simultaneously presenting multiple objects and activities that have occurred at different times, enabling the rapid review and indexing of captured video footage - with an index to the original source video; live video feed online and archival video footage offline - for on-the-spot event tracking, forensic investigation and evidence discovery. Mifare-Equipped Card Reader

Paxton Access has developed its Energy saving reader to accept Mifare tokens, making the reader suitable for a range of environments. The reader accepts an authenticated Mifare card to switch on power to utilities and electrical equipment. Once a card has been detected, the reader toggles a relay that switches on lights, heating and air-conditioning, amongst others. This straightforward, energy-saving concept works because a user has to remove the proximity card from the reader in order to move freely around a site. This is perfect for sites that want to save money on energy bills. Controlling who can operate factory machinery is also easy. Equipment can only be used once the reader recognizes the presence of an authorized card. This restricts the use of machinery to staff who are trained to do so, which is great for complying with health and safety regulations. Select eInquiry #117

Access Control System with New Features

Software House, a part of Tyco Security Products, has added critical security functionality to the latest version of its C-CURE 9000 security and event management system. C-CURE 9000 v1.93 offers more control over who goes where and when, thus creating a more secure environment for employees and visitors, and enhanced safeguarding of confidential information. New security features include: occupancy restrictions (limits the number of people in a given area to protect highly classified information and adhere to occupancy guidelines); N Man Rule (requires more than one person to present a card in order for access to be granted); and clearance filters (adjust clearance levels based on changes in threat level or other emergency situations). Tailgating Detection System

Keyscan Inc. has added a tailgating detection system (TDS) to its product solutions for access control. The TDS system uses a curtain of 32 IR sensors to determine if more than one person has passed through to a secure area on a single valid card read. The TDS triggers an audible alarm, alerting anyone in the area of the security breach, as well as activating an alarm relay that can be interfaced with an access control system. For high-security areas such as server rooms, man traps, clean rooms, and other security sensitive areas, the TDS adds an additional layer of protection against unauthorized access. Appliance-Based Access Control Solution

Brivo Systems LLC has announced the ACS OnSite Aparato, a full-featured appliance-based access control solution with built-in security features. The solution's Trusted Platform Module (TPM), compliant with ISO Standard 11889, securely stores passwords, digital keys and certificates directly in the system. The TPM, standard in every system, is a hardware-backed software integrity verification function with fully encrypted data storage, employing the government's Advanced Encryption Standard (AES) 256. Use of this standard enhances security and ensures data is safe from both software attacks and physical theft.
